L0p4Map is a professional-grade network reconnaissance and monitoring tool designed for security researchers. It bridges the gap between raw CLI output and visual intelligence by combining high-speed host discovery with interactive topology mapping. Built with PyQt6, it provides a specialized UI for managing internal network assessments and tracking attack surfaces.
Key Features
- High-speed ARP network scanning with IEEE OUI lookup and TTL-based fingerprinting.
- Multi-method hostname resolution via reverse DNS, NetBIOS, and mDNS/Avahi.
- Real-time interactive network topology graph featuring hierarchical and Force Atlas layouts.
- Deep Nmap integration for service versioning, OS detection, and NSE script execution.
- Integrated vulnerability detection using the vulners NSE script and CVSS scoring.
- Real-time traffic analyzer for live packet capture, per-device stats, and protocol filtering.
- Automated attack surface mapping of exposed services and CVE overviews.
